Fundraising Projects

We are currently fundraising to install a brand new, secure sensory play area to meet the needs of our lower school pupils. St. Dominic’s currently has just one play space for all pupils and students in the school (aged 7 to 19 years).

A dedicated space with age-appropriate play equipment for our youngest pupils (aged 7 to 13) will support them to regulate their emotions and behavior; develop early play skills; and encourage social interaction and skills such as communication, self-confidence, cooperation and independence.

The new play space will be located directly outside our lower school classrooms on a section of terraced garden which is currently unused. This will provide immediate access and breakout space, and avoid younger pupils having to travel across the school to access outdoor play. Alongside our classrooms will be a sand pit, water play and mud kitchen, covered by a polycarbonate canopy. This protection will enable this sensory space to be used in all weathers.

The next level will house swings, talking tubes and a St Dominic’s Tower play unit, echoing the school’s own tower which is also the school logo. This addition will help the younger pupils to feel part of the school’s identity. On the lower level will be sunken trampolines and a fitness trail. All levels will be landscaped and securely fenced.
